Four Police Officers Charged with Civil Rights Offenses
A federal grand jury in Bridgeport, Connecticut indicted four East Haven Police officers on charges of conspiring to violate, and violating, the civil rights of members of the East Haven community.

$100,000 Reward for Fugitive Robert William Fisher
Robert William Fisher is wanted for allegedly killing his wife and two young children and then blowing up the house in which they all lived in Scottsdale, Arizona in April of 2001.

Revised Rape Definition Approved for Uniform Crime Reporting Program
Attorney General Eric Holder has announced a revised definition of rape within the FBI’s Uniform Crime Reporting program that was recommended by the Criminal Justice Information Services Division’s Advisory Policy Board.
